ORU split a pair of home games with UMKC last weekend, losing 76-81 on Sunday  and winning 60-58 Saturday night.

On Sunday night, ORU was led by Max Abmas with 24 points. He hit 8-of-15 attempts, including 4-of-6 from 3-point range.

Abmas reached 20 or more points for the eighth time this season and second time during the weekend and the Rockwall, Texas, native added three rebounds and two steals.

Sunday was ORU’s first loss to the Roos since 2005 snapping a streak of 15-consecutive victories.

The Golden Eagles made 26-of-50 overall shooting at a 52-percent clip exceeding the 50-percent mark for the sixth time this year.

 On Saturday, R.J. Glasper hit a shot with 3.4 second remaining as ORU edged UMKC.

ORU has its bye week coming up and will return to the hardwood Feb. 5 and 6 on the road in Fargo, North Dakota, facing the Bison of North Dakota State in a pair of games.
